Waterjet systems earn their keep when they cut accurately, run reliably, and stay productive. But every shop eventually has to deal with wear. Orifices, mixing tubes, seals, nozzles, check valves, and pump components all work under extreme pressure and abrasive flow, which means even high-quality waterjet parts have a service life.

Knowing when to replace waterjet parts helps operators protect cut quality, avoid unplanned downtime, and control operating costs. It also helps purchasing teams make better decisions about affordability, because the lowest priced component is not always the lowest cost option if it wears quickly or causes repeat maintenance.

Waterjet cutting relies on ultra-high-pressure water, often combined with abrasive media, to cut through a wide range of materials. During operation, critical components are continuously exposed to:

  • High-pressure water streams
  • Abrasive particles traveling at high velocity
  • Friction and erosion
  • Heat and pressure fluctuations
  • Long operating hours

Wear is normal. The goal is not to run parts until failure. The goal is to replace them at the point where performance, uptime, and cost are still working in your favor.

Factors That Affect Waterjet Part Lifespan

No two shops get the same life from the same component. A waterjet cutting part that lasts for one operation may wear faster in another because pressure, abrasive quality, material type, water quality, and maintenance habits all change the equation.

The most useful way to think about waterjet part lifespan is not as a fixed number of hours, but as a range shaped by how the machine is used.

Operating Pressure

Higher pressures can improve cutting performance but typically increase wear on seals, orifices, and high-pressure components.

Abrasive Quality

Low-quality or inconsistent abrasive can accelerate wear throughout the cutting head and abrasive delivery system.

Cutting Hours

Simply put, the more hours a machine runs, the faster wear parts will reach the end of their service life.

Material Being Cut

Cutting thick, dense, or difficult materials often places greater demands on the system than cutting thinner materials.

Maintenance Practices

Regular inspections and timely replacement of wear components can significantly extend the life of surrounding parts and reduce downtime.

How Long Do Common Waterjet Parts Last?

Actual service life depends on the application, but the following common waterjet replacement parts are the components operators tend to watch most closely.

Orifices

Orifices create the focused high-pressure water stream that starts the cutting process. A clean, stable stream supports accuracy. A worn or damaged orifice can quickly show up as poor edge quality, inconsistent cutting, or a wider kerf.

Because orifices work under high pressure every time the machine runs, they should be treated as precision wear items rather than permanent parts.

Signs an orifice may need replacement include:

  • Reduced cutting precision
  • Poor edge quality
  • Increased taper
  • Inconsistent cutting performance

Mixing Tubes

Mixing tubes combine the high-pressure water stream with abrasive to form the cutting jet used in abrasive waterjet cutting. Since abrasive passes through the tube at high speed, the internal bore gradually wears with use.

A worn mixing tube often costs more than the part itself because it can slow cutting, increase abrasive use, and reduce part quality.

Common symptoms of a worn mixing tube include:

  • Wider kerf width
  • Rough edge finish
  • Increased taper
  • Reduced cutting speed
  • Higher abrasive consumption

Many operators find that replacing a worn mixing tube restores cut quality almost immediately, which makes it one of the clearest examples of where quality replacement parts can protect productivity.

High-Pressure Seals

High-pressure seals help the pump maintain pressure. When seals begin to wear, the system may still run, but leaks, pressure loss, and inconsistent cutting can follow.

For operators, seal wear is worth catching early because a relatively affordable replacement can help avoid more expensive pump or high-pressure system damage.

Warning signs include:

  • Water leaks
  • Pressure fluctuations
  • Reduced cutting power
  • Increased pump maintenance requirements

Replacing seals before failure can help prevent costly damage to pumps and high-pressure components.

Check Valves

Check valves control water flow inside the pump and help maintain consistent operating pressure.

As check valves wear, operators may notice symptoms that look like broader pump trouble:

  • Inconsistent pressure
  • Pump inefficiencies
  • Reduced system performance

Routine inspections can identify wear before it affects production.

Nozzles and Consumables

Nozzles and related consumables directly affect cutting efficiency, accuracy, and edge finish. As wear increases, the machine may still complete the cut, but the cost per part can rise through slower cutting, rework, or extra abrasive use.

As wear increases, operators often notice:

  • Slower cutting speeds
  • Lower accuracy
  • Excessive abrasive use
  • Inconsistent results

Replacing worn nozzles is often one of the most affordable ways to recover cutting performance before a small issue becomes a production problem.

High-Pressure Pump Components

Pump components are among the hardest-working parts in any waterjet system.

Their lifespan depends heavily on:

  • Maintenance schedules
  • Operating pressure
  • Water quality
  • System utilization

Monitoring pump performance regularly can help identify wear before it leads to major repairs, especially in high-use production environments where downtime is expensive.

Signs It’s Time to Replace Waterjet Parts

Rather than relying only on operating hours, experienced operators monitor the machine for performance changes. The waterjet usually gives warning signs before a part completely fails.

Watch for:

  • Declining cut quality
  • Excessive taper
  • Slower cutting performance
  • Increased abrasive consumption
  • Pressure fluctuations
  • Visible leaks
  • Component erosion
  • Unusual pump behavior

If these symptoms appear, inspecting wear components should be a priority. This is where a planned replacement schedule can be more affordable than waiting for a failure that stops production.

Why Waiting Too Long Can Cost More

It can be tempting to squeeze every possible hour out of a wear part. In some cases, that makes sense. In others, pushing a component too far raises the real cost of cutting.

That is why affordability should be measured by performance over time, not just the price on the invoice.

Running worn components can result in:

  • Increased scrap
  • Lower productivity
  • More abrasive consumption
  • Poor cut quality
  • Unplanned downtime
  • Emergency repairs
  • Damage to expensive equipment

A relatively inexpensive replacement part can often prevent much larger maintenance costs down the road. Good parts, replaced at the right time, help keep the total cost of waterjet cutting under control.

How to Extend the Life of Waterjet Parts

Wear is unavoidable, but operators can take practical steps to get more consistent service life from critical waterjet parts.

Follow a Preventive Maintenance Schedule

Routine inspections help identify wear before performance suffers.

Use High-Quality Replacement Components

Quality components are manufactured to precise tolerances and can help maintain consistent performance. In waterjet cutting, part quality matters because small changes in stream shape, abrasive flow, or pressure can show up directly in the finished part.

Monitor Cut Quality

Changes in edge finish, taper, or cutting speed often indicate wear before a component fails.

Track Consumable Usage

Keeping records of component replacements can help establish maintenance intervals unique to your operation.

Address Issues Immediately

Small leaks, pressure fluctuations, and performance changes can quickly become larger problems if ignored.

Why is my waterjet using more abrasive than usual?

Excessive abrasive consumption can be caused by worn mixing tubes, nozzles, or other cutting-head components that reduce efficiency and require the system to work harder.

What causes pressure loss in a waterjet system?

Common causes include worn seals, aging check valves, pump wear, leaks, and inadequate maintenance of high-pressure components.
